Output 93d4ea2bc3cd3b30ebf43f4eb89eea95c06f71fa3e1d5f2cfe642bef0707ec29:0

value
6429861
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25cbb734aec88c8c097cd64f32afb861f3edfbcf OP_EQUALVERIFY OP_CHECKSIG
address
14Sr3WXVtRgzC63rA1DNzQ5c8JyR66E4tJ
transaction
93d4ea2bc3cd3b30ebf43f4eb89eea95c06f71fa3e1d5f2cfe642bef0707ec29
confirmations
554600
spent
true